将验证码验证添加到我的自定义表单以用于前端发布
我已经实现了前端表单,它允许未注册的用户在我的网站上发布。一切都很完美,我唯一的问题是验证码的实现。我发现的所有验证码解决方案都需要在表单操作中放置一些外部文件。但我的表单有以下语法:<form action=\"\"> 我不知道该怎么办?如果我把文件放在操作字段中,我就不能再添加帖子了。如何将验证码与表单放在同一个文件中?还是有更好的解决方案?编辑:我如何修改表单,它将执行与现在相同的操作(添加帖子),但我可以在表单操作中包含一些文件:<form action=\"some
不能选中“Allow Comments”框
我已经注册了一个自定义帖子类型,确保“支持”中有“评论”,并且允许在“设置”->“讨论”下的新帖子上发表评论。我确实看到了允许评论和允许回溯/ping的复选框。如果我选中“允许评论”,则更新/发布帖子,it automatically gets unchecked.我不知道为什么。我找到的唯一解决方案是通过SQL查询。我可以在保存后添加一个操作来运行查询,但我想知道问题出在哪里。register_post_type( \'ott_products\', array(
分类列表名称为小写
我尝试使用小写字母显示自定义分类名称,但由于某些原因,它不起作用,并且使用大大写字母显示所有分类名称。以下是我使用的代码: $genre = strtolower( strip_tags( get_the_term_list( $wp_query->post->ID, \'genre\', \'\', \', \', \'\' ) ) ); if ( is_singular( array( \'dvd\',\'vhs\' ) )) { echo \'<meta na
带Foreach的条件自定义字段
我使用这段代码设置标题中的滑块和CF,如何在CF为空时禁用或设置另一个CF键以排除它?<?php $custom_fields = get_post_custom($post_id);//Current post id $my_custom_field = $custom_fields[\'slider_id\'];//key name foreach ( $my_custom_field as $key => $value ) echo get
使用元键查询帖子和自定义帖子类型
我试图在主页上的滑块中查询all-in-one event calendar的自定义帖子类型ai1ec\\U event和普通wordpress帖子。这很有效。现在,我只想查询带有自定义字段值“Triser”的帖子,但这只返回普通帖子,而不是事件。<?php query_posts( array( \'post_type\'=>array(\'post\',\'ai1ec_event\'), \'posts_per_page\' => 50, \'m
更改WordPress输出图像或图片库的方式
标题是问题的简短版本。这是我需要的更多细节。。。如果答案不是那么简单,我很高兴你能用教程或抄本给我指出正确的方向,我可以在哪里准备更多关于这方面的内容。在WP循环中,以及在使用“the\\u content();”之前的“maybe”,我如何告诉wordpress转到数据库,循环/查询插入到该帖子/页面上的每一幅图像,这样我就可以完全控制这些图像的显示方式。我需要一些客户端可以轻松直观地更新(使用新图像)的东西,我认为只要单击“添加媒体”按钮,上传一些图像并将其添加到帖子/页面,就可以轻松直观地进行更新。
WP查询组/按类别名称排序
我需要显示按类别分组的自定义帖子类型列表,但除此之外,每个自定义帖子都与一个元值链接(在本例中,假设我们有一个自定义元值“TEST1”)。基本上,我的目标是显示一个列表,按类别为所有自定义帖子分组,代码为“TEST1”。我目前的做法是,只需将所有类别链接到我的自定义帖子类型(忽略空),然后循环遍历每个类别,以获取其中所有代码为“TEST1”的帖子。现在这是伟大的,它的工作很好,但它是extremely 效率低下。目前这还不是一个问题,但我担心随着类别数量的增加,它的扩展性会越来越差,因为每次迭代都会导致另
显示下一个帖子的标题,即使它是未发布的帖子
在每个帖子的底部,我需要:提供下一篇文章的链接(如果下一篇文章已发布);或者显示下一篇文章的标题和发布日期(如果是未来的文章)建议?
隐藏Trackback/Pingbak(如果不存在)
我设法对我的评论进行编号,然后将评论与pingback和trackback分开。我现在唯一的问题是,我不想显示本节的标题(trackback/pingback所在的位置),除非有任何标题。这是我在注释中使用的代码。php:<div class=\"pingback\"><h3>Trackbacks/Pingbacks:</h3> <?php wp_list_comments(array(
Add Adsense code in index.php
我的wordpress博客主页有缩略图库。我想添加adsense图像广告代码到5,10位。下面是我索引中的代码 <?php if (have_posts()) : while (have_posts()) : the_post(); ?> <div id=\"post-<?php the_ID(); ?>\" <?php post_class(\'thumb\'); ?>> 我发现以下代码来自here (wordpress.stac
WP.org API:访问插件下载“今日”的价值?
我正在开发一个插件,用于显示下载的统计数据以及开发人员可能希望在其网站上显示的关于他们所开发内容的各种其他信息。我已经找到了一些我需要的文档,并挖掘了一些我可以使用的其他未记录资源,但有一件事我仍然无法挖掘,那就是我可以在哪里检索插件统计页面上显示的今天下载的信息。可以从下面的URL解析历史记录表中的所有其他统计信息,但该链接没有提供当前正在进行的一天的信息:http://api.wordpress.org/stats/plugin/1.0/downloads.php?slug=[plugin-slug]
WordPress?2013页面太多
我在这里和其他地方读过一些关于Wordpress在发布一定数量的页面后出现性能问题的帖子。但是,这些线程中的大多数至少有几年的历史,Wordpress似乎会试图解决这个问题。那么,我的问题是,有人知道这是否仍然是一个问题吗?如果,那么是否有任何解决方法可以防止性能问题的发生?我正在考虑建立一个主要使用静态页面的网站,该网站可以扩展到5000-10000页的范围。谢谢
自动按元键对wp-admin帖子列表进行排序
我在我的函数文件中使用以下代码来隐藏一些自定义列,并将其添加到wp admin中的后期编辑屏幕中。我现在正试图让帖子列表按帖子元字段(姓氏)排序。我已经阅读了很多关于如何做到这一点的教程,但我找不到任何与我所拥有的相匹配的东西。我不需要对列进行排序,我只想让列表按照自定义的元键自动排序。而且,仅供参考,我没有使用自定义的帖子类型。这只是常规的帖子类型。有人能告诉我怎么做吗? //Add a First and Last Name column to the post edit table f
HTML in WooCommerce settings
我需要在WooCommerce中的每个产品描述(每个产品的文本相同)中附加一个默认文本块。所以我创建了一个简单的插件,它将新的设置字段添加为富文本编辑器(wp_editor) 进入“WooCommerce>Settings>Catalog”选项卡。一切正常,我可以输入/保存纯文本,但它会删除任何HTML标记。我相信标签被woocommerce_clean 在设置保存中。phpif ( isset( $value[\'id\'] ) && isset( $_POST[$value
在WordPress中使用GET_USER进行排序
我有一个wp\\u users表,它有一个列排序。我知道get\\u users()返回所有用户。我使用它就像get\\u用户(\'orderby=ordering\')我得到了帮助表单this link但不幸的是,它并没有按排序列排序。有什么帮助吗?这是我的密码foreach (get_users (\'orderby=ordering\') as $user) { $
Listing category
这是我用于列出类别的代码:<?php $this_category = get_queried_object(); $args = array( \'orderby\' => \'id\', \'show_count\' => \'0\', \'child_of\' => $this_category-
如何确定将自定义小部件加载到哪个已注册的侧栏区域
我有一个自定义小部件,我想对其应用条件逻辑,这取决于其父侧栏的注册ID。例如,“我的主题”有6个已注册的边栏小部件区域。我有一个自定义小部件,可以加载到这6个侧栏小部件区域中的任何一个。是否有一种方法可以编写下面的小部件代码脚本,以确定小部件是否加载到一个或多个已注册的边栏小部件区域?例如,我正在注册侧栏小部件区域,如下所示:register_sidebar(array( \'name\' => \'Footer Area One\', \'id\' => \'
转储var时$_html为空
因此,我遇到了一个bizzar问题,我知道它在数组值方面的作用与我预期的一样,但是\\u html变量返回类似字符串(29)”“据我所知,这意味着29个空格,因为空格计为字符(请随意更正)。任何方式,课程:<?php class AisisCore_Template_Helpers_Loop{ protected $_options; protected $_wp_query; protected $_h
我如何通过WordPress创建圣经搜索引擎?
我有一些土耳其语的圣经译本。但是,它们就像书一样。(马修、马克、卢克、约翰……)我把它们上传到一个由wordpress软件管理的网站上。http://www.incil.biz/incil-1http://www.incil.biz/incil-2我想做一个圣经搜索引擎。但是,这些都是很长的文本。如何通过WordPress创建圣经搜索引擎?有没有办法把书分成几节?
是否在一个字段中输入自定义添加元框的文本区域类型?
我从这个链接获得了这个问题的近似解决方案”How to add a textarea to only one of the fields of this custom metabox?,但使用不同的代码,他使用新的metabox,我还需要查看自定义字段上的值,使用此解决方案,我无法在“自定义字段框”上看到。因此,我使用以下代码: $sp_boxes = array ( \'Digi Box\' => array ( array( \'shortdesc\